Who’s Afraid of Virginia Woolf? – Broadway’s Darkest Comedy of Marriage

Edward Albee’s Who’s Afraid of Virginia Woolf? isn’t just a play — it’s a three-act battlefield where truth, illusion, and liquor collide. In this episode, host Matt Koplik and returning guest Kevin Zak (Ginger Twinsies) unpack the razor-sharp brilliance of Albee’s 1962 masterpiece, from its iconic opening line (“What a dump!”) to its Pulitzer Prize controversy, unforgettable revivals, and enduring queer resonance.

Key People Mentioned

Playwright: Edward Albee

Original Broadway Cast: Uta Hagen, Arthur Hill, George Grizzard, Melinda Dillon

Notable Revivals: Kathleen Turner & Bill Irwin (2005), Tracy Letts & Amy Morton (2012), Laurie Metcalf & Rupert Everett (2020, cut short by COVID)

Film Adaptation (1966): Elizabeth Taylor, Richard Burton, George Segal, Sandy Dennis
